> I just bought a new Nokia 6101 and a CA-42 cable to
> connect it to my Fedora Core 4. I tried configuring
> different settings in gnokiirc, but I keep getting the
> same errors when running gnokii --identify:
I think at the moment Linux doesn't support CA-42 well. You may see
http://wiki.gnokii.org/index.php/New_DKU_cable for hints.
> Should I try and install Nokia PC Suite for 6101 on
> Windows and try to get gnokii to work through CygWin,
> or this will not change a thing?
Yeah, gnokii with cygwin should work if the driver is in the system.
